Career path

Career Role Description
Energy Efficiency Consultant (Home Ventilation) Assess homes for ventilation needs, design energy-efficient systems, and advise on improvements. High demand for expertise in building regulations and energy performance certificates (EPCs).
Renewable Energy Installer (Ventilation Systems) Install and maintain mechanical ventilation systems integrated with renewable energy sources (e.g., solar PV). Requires strong practical skills and knowledge of HVAC systems.
Building Services Engineer (Ventilation Specialism) Design and oversee the installation of complex ventilation systems in new and existing buildings. Deep understanding of building physics and energy modeling is essential.
Energy Auditor (Home Ventilation Focus) Conduct detailed energy audits, identifying areas for improvement in home ventilation and recommending cost-effective solutions. Strong analytical and reporting skills are key.
